Household of William James

He is married to Sarah Rolph.

They got married on January 6, 1791 at Carisbrooke, Hampshire, England, he was 29 years old.Sources 5, 6


Child(ren):

  1. Robert James  ± 1794-????
  2. James James  ± 1800-????
  3. Jane James  ± 1804-????
  4. Mary James  ± 1809-????
  5. Sarah James  ± 1814-????
  6. Ann James  ± 1815-????
